Marketing term in context

LinkedIn consulting

In brief: LinkedIn consulting helps a company or expert decide the role of a profile, content, distribution, and connection to sales. It should not rely on automated harassment or a promise of rapid reach.

How I use LinkedIn consulting in practice

I use it as one part of acquisition. Before launch I define whom I do not want to reach, what evidence the offer needs, and how I will recognize a relevant response. I monitor queries, placements, or comments by channel and feed findings back into content and the offer.

What to watch out for

A cheap click or broad reach is not success alone. It is easy to optimize activity that does not bring the right customers. Beware of automatic platform recommendations without knowing margin, capacity, and brand constraints.

Questions for decisions

  • Whom do we want to reach and whom should we exclude?
  • Which offer or message hypothesis are we testing?
  • What happens after the first response and who owns it?
  • Are we measuring customer quality or channel activity?
